It depends on the requirement of the job you are applying for. You can mention the below common ones



1. Customer handling ability

2. Eye for detail (handling tills)

3. Pleasing Nature

4. Ability to learn fast,

You work well as part of a team in a fast moving and pressurised environment.



You have customer service skills an ability to handle cash and probably some sort of basic food hygiene certificate.
